Nappier-Cross | Wedding

Caitlin Louise Nappier and Kyle R. Cross

Caitlin Louise Nappier of Valmeyer and Kyle R. Cross of Pekin were married April 29, 2017, at St. Mary Catholic Church of Valmeyer, Father Urban Osuji and Father Felix Chukwuma officiating.

The bride is the daughter of Michael and Julie Nappier of Valmeyer. The bridegroom is the son of Greg and Terri Cross of Pekin.

The bride was given in marriage by her father, Michael Nappier.

The maid of honor was Grace Nappier. Bridesmaids were Eleanor Brewer, Jessie Pratt, Mikala Torrence, Shena Martin, Morgan Baer, Alyssa Wedemeyer and Shelby Faulkner. Lilly Cross was the flower girl.

The best man was Trace Chambers. Groomsmen were Ryan Cross, Adam Cross, Mark Nappier, Hunter Brewer, Miguel Villegas, Connor Hanley and Matt Davis. Aidyn Cross was the ring bearer.

Guests were seated by Tom Gartzke and William Brewer.

The reader was Carrie Brewer. The guest book attendant was Tracy Gartzke and programs were distributed by Aidan Brewer and Gabriel Gartzke.

The organist was Marcia Braswell with vocalist Seth Acock.

The bride is a graduate of Valmeyer High School and Fontbonne University with a Bachelor of Science in Biology. She is currently a student at Logan University, studying to earn a master’s degree in nutrition and health performance, and a Doctorate in Chiropractic. She is employed as a Coach sales associate. 

The groom is a graduate of Pekin High School, Fontbonne University with a Bachelor of Science in Psychology, and Webster University with a master’s degree in human resources. He is employed as the human resource coordinator at Cordell and Cordell Litigation Firm.

A reception followed the ceremony at Turner Hall.

The couple honeymooned in Riviera Maya, Mexico.
